George Carlin: George’s Best Stuff

George Carlin: George’s Best Stuff

Year: 1996

Runtime: 87 mins

Language: English

Director: Rocco Urbisci

ComedyDocumentaryTV Movie

George’s Best Stuff compiles many of Carlin’s classic routines, including “A Place for My Stuff,” “Dogs and Cats,” “Vitamins,” “Baseball and Football,” “Losing Things,” “Al Sleet the Hippie‑Dippie Weather Man,” and the notorious “Seven Words You Can’t Say on Television.” The set highlights his sharp wit and remains a benchmark of stand‑up comedy.
